# Copyright (c) Meta Platforms, Inc. and affiliates.
# SPDX-License-Identifier: LGPL-2.1-or-later
import logging
from pathlib import Path
import subprocess
import tempfile
from typing import Literal, Optional, TextIO
from vmtest.config import ARCHITECTURES, HOST_ARCHITECTURE, Architecture
logger = logging.getLogger(__name__)
_ROOTFS_PACKAGES = [
# drgn build dependencies.
"autoconf",
"automake",
"gcc",
"git",
"libdw-dev",
"libelf-dev",
"libkdumpfile-dev",
"liblzma-dev",
"libtool",
"make",
"pkgconf",
"python3",
"python3-dev",
"python3-pip",
"python3-setuptools",
# Test dependencies.
"btrfs-progs",
"check",
"e2fsprogs",
"iproute2",
"kexec-tools",
"kmod",
"python3-pyroute2",
"python3-pytest",
"python3-pytest-subtests",
"zstd",
]
def build_rootfs(
arch: Architecture,
path: Path,
*,
btrfs: Literal["never", "always", "auto"] = "auto",
) -> None:
if path.exists():
logger.info("%s already exists", path)
return
logger.info("creating debootstrap rootfs %s", path)
path.parent.mkdir(parents=True, exist_ok=True)
with tempfile.TemporaryDirectory(dir=path.parent) as tmp_name:
tmp_dir = Path(tmp_name)
snapshot = False
if btrfs != "never":
try:
import btrfsutil # type: ignore # No type hints available.
btrfsutil.create_subvolume(tmp_dir / path.name)
snapshot = True
except (ImportError, OSError):
if btrfs == "always":
raise
subprocess.check_call(
[
"unshare",
"--map-root-user",
"--map-users=auto",
"--map-groups=auto",
"sh",
"-c",
r"""
set -e
arch="$1"
target="$2"
packages="$3"
# We're not really an LXC container, but this convinces debootstrap to skip
# some operations that it can't do in a user namespace.
export container=lxc
debootstrap --variant=minbase --foreign --include="$packages" --arch="$arch" stable "$target"
chroot "$target" /debootstrap/debootstrap --second-stage
chroot "$target" apt clean
""",
"sh",
arch.debian_arch,
tmp_dir / path.name,
",".join(_ROOTFS_PACKAGES),
]
)
(tmp_dir / path.name).rename(path)
logger.info("created debootstrap rootfs %s", path)
if snapshot:
snapshot_dir = path.parent / (path.name + ".pristine")
btrfsutil.create_snapshot(path, snapshot_dir, read_only=True)
logger.info("created snapshot %s", snapshot_dir)
def build_drgn_in_rootfs(rootfs: Path, outfile: Optional[TextIO] = None) -> None:
logger.info("building drgn using %s", rootfs)
subprocess.check_call(
[
"unshare",
"--mount",
"--map-root-user",
"--map-users=auto",
"--map-groups=auto",
"sh",
"-c",
r"""
set -e
mount --bind . "$1/mnt"
chroot "$1" sh -c 'cd /mnt && CONFIGURE_FLAGS=--enable-compiler-warnings=error python3 setup.py build_ext -i'
""",
"sh",
rootfs,
],
stdout=outfile,
stderr=outfile,
)
if __name__ == "__main__":
import argparse
logging.basicConfig(
format="%(asctime)s:%(levelname)s:%(name)s:%(message)s", level=logging.INFO
)
parser = argparse.ArgumentParser(
description="build root filesystems for vmtest. "
"This requires debootstrap(8), qemu-user-static, and unprivileged user namespaces.",
formatter_class=argparse.ArgumentDefaultsHelpFormatter,
)
parser.add_argument(
"-d",
"--directory",
metavar="DIR",
type=Path,
default="build/vmtest",
help="directory for vmtest artifacts",
)
parser.add_argument(
"--build-drgn",
action="store_true",
help="also build drgn in the current directory using the built rootfs",
)
parser.add_argument(
"--btrfs",
choices=["never", "always", "auto"],
default="auto",
help="make the rootfs a Btrfs subvolume and create a read-only snapshot",
)
parser.add_argument(
"-a",
"--architecture",
dest="architectures",
action="append",
choices=["all", "foreign", *sorted(ARCHITECTURES)],
default=argparse.SUPPRESS,
help='architecture to build for, or "foreign" for all architectures other than the host architecture; may be given multiple times (default: foreign)',
)
args = parser.parse_args()
if not hasattr(args, "architectures"):
args.architectures = ["foreign"]
architectures = []
for name in args.architectures:
if name == "foreign":
architectures.extend(
[
arch
for arch in ARCHITECTURES.values()
if arch is not HOST_ARCHITECTURE
]
)
elif name == "all":
architectures.extend(ARCHITECTURES.values())
else:
architectures.append(ARCHITECTURES[name])
for arch in architectures:
dir = args.directory / arch.name / "rootfs"
build_rootfs(arch, dir, btrfs=args.btrfs)
if args.build_drgn:
build_drgn_in_rootfs(dir)
